## Service Account: localedate-svc

This page documents the service account used by Chronoglyph, our internal date-format localization service. The account is scoped strictly to read locale rules from the Tidemark registry and write rendered format templates to the cache tier. It holds no access to user data, and all requests are logged with request-level attribution for audit purposes. Rotation occurs every 60 days, enforced automatically. For review completeness, the current credential issued to this account is recorded below.

app token of fajop-fahif = qvz4-AnML

### Runbook: InkMill Markdown Pipeline — Renderer Stall

If rendered previews stop updating, first check the InkMill worker queue depth; a stall above five minutes means the sanitizer stage is wedged. Drain the queue with `inkmill drain --safe`, then restart workers one at a time to preserve cache warmth. Record the restart in the incident log, and include the build token printed below.

trace token, bawig-yageg: htk6_3563df

Subject: Rendercore cut-over complete

Switched all templates to the compiled renderer last night. P95 render time dropped from 140ms to 22ms. Legacy interpreter is removed, not just disabled, so review the deletion diff carefully. Cache warming runs at deploy time now. One regression in nested partials was patched pre-launch. Production now runs with the following settings:

settings of tagag-fafof:
holiel:
  pin: 4034
  tenant: norys
  seal: seal_c0ae53f1
  metrics_host: metrics.holiel.zarqelcorp.example
  standby_team: drumir
  escalation: sorius-aldath
  nonce: b972ce

Heads up: if the Lintrock baseline file in the Quarrow repo drifts from main, CI fails with a "stale baseline" error even when the code is fine. Quick fix is to regenerate the baseline on a clean checkout and re-push. If a customer build is blocked, confirm the failing run matches the token below before escalating.

build token for yadug-yagag: htk21_c863c33eb8b82c0c9c152